Hi. I am 7.5months post op. I get lower back pain too and have been to see a McTimoney chiropractor twice following the operation & am due to go again next week. He explained that due to the slightly altered position of my knee post op, this in turn, causes slight dis-alignment of my lower spine. It is so much better once he has worked his magic & re-aligned it. I am needing it done every few months atm. I hope you manage to sort your pain out soon. Kim

Check your shoes. Seriously. Everything gets realigned with a TKR and investing in a new pair of good shoes should be at the top of the list following this procedure. Our gait also changes so the best thing to do is go to a running store and have them help you make the right selection. We have a great one nearby that will do a complimentary gait analysis and get you properly fitted- not just size wise, but pronation, supination etc. We invest all this time and hard work into this procedure and recovery so please don’t skip this step.
